TREES reduce crime
A new study shows that trees reduce crime. It used aggregated crime data and high-resolution satellite imagery to determine the link between tree canopy and crime rates. The study found that planting and growing more trees reduces crime by a significant amount. In addition, trees help prevent crime by reducing precursors of crime.
The study found that urban greening creates safer outdoor spaces. The most important factor in this is visibility. …
